- uhhhnoDec 07, 2022 · 4 years agoCryptocurrency exchanges in Chicago are subject to various regulations to ensure the safety and security of users' funds. The Illinois Department of Financial and Professional Regulation (IDFPR) is responsible for overseeing and regulating cryptocurrency exchanges in the state. Exchanges are required to obtain a license from the IDFPR and comply with anti-money laundering (AML) and know your customer (KYC) regulations. They must also implement robust security measures to protect against hacking and fraud. Additionally, exchanges are required to maintain proper records and report any suspicious activities to the authorities. These regulations aim to create a transparent and trustworthy environment for cryptocurrency trading in Chicago.
